E. SPECIAL SESSION
Mayor Pro-Tem Moore opened the Special Session at 6:43 pm.
F. GENERAL ACTION TEMS I
1. Set date for public hearings on budget and tax rate.
A short discussion was held concerning the public hearings on the budget and the tax rate.
Councilman Kimble made a motion to set the public hearings on September 10 and
September 16, seconded by Councilman Kidd.
Motion passed without objection.
2 Discuss, consider and take action on the FY 2019-2020 Johnson County ESD #1
contract.
A discussion ensued among the members of the City Council and City Staff regarding the
ESD contract concerning the language in the contract, the contract amount increasing
$12,000, incentive pay, radio user fees, district resizing and possibly pulling back to only
cover Joshua city limits, and penalty for cancelling contract.
Councilman Kidd made a motion to approve the FY 2019-2020 Johnson County ESD #1
contract and authorizing the City Manager to sign, seconded by Councilman Purdom.
Motion passed without opposition.
3. Discuss, consider and take action on a Special Election Calendar
A short discussion was held concerning the special election calendar regarding the State
requirement that the vacancy must be filled by special election including any possible run-off
within 120 days of the resignation.
Councilman Purdom made a motion to have the special election on November 23,2019,
seconded by Councilman Kimble.
Motion passed without objection.
4. Discuss, consider and take action on approving the professional services of Teague Nall
& Perkins, lnc to perform the SWMP Annual Reporting for the 2019-2023 reporting
years.
A quick discussion was held concerning the Storm Water repofting requirements, Joshua
required to report since being considered urban versus rural, maintaining the required permit
for 5 years with this contract being years 6 thru 10, and the contract is in the budget.
Councilman Kimble made a motion to approve Teague Nall & Perkins, lnc to continue to
per"form the SWMP Annual Reporting and to authorize the City Manager to sign the contract,
seconded by Councilwoman Nichols.
Motion passed unanimously
